I have recently replaced my old Sony drive, when it went wrong and wouldn't read any disc I put in.

The Pioneer I have replaced it with does read all discs, but audio CD's don't come up labeled as one. It just stays with the normal logo of the drive, but if I double click on it, all the tracks come up as normal.

It is not a problem with my PC, because my DVD-ROM can read Audio cd's and it automatically comes up with the audio cd logo in My Computer.

This is only a problem because iTunes doesn't want to read from the Pioneer drive, but as soon as I put the CD in the DVD-ROM, it works perfectly. I don't think it is a problem wtih the Pioneer, because it reads everything else perfectly and is brand new.

Does anyone have any idea what might be causing this strange problem?
